Appendix A Real-World Scenarios The purpose of this section is to help prepare you for the performancebased questions on the CompTIA A+ Exams as well as prepare you for the real world of computer configuration and troubleshooting. While these questions will not be exact representations of the questions on the CompTIA exams, they will give you an idea of the typical kinds of things you will be called on to answer. CompTIA can ask you anything that was covered in the book; plus, they can change the questions at any time. The goal of this section is to get you into the habit of practicing everything in a hands-on manner. Do this for any of the concepts I discuss in the book. The more you practice this way, the better you will do on the exams and the more prepared you will be for the IT field.

740 220-901 Scenarios Let s go through some hands-on scenarios based on the 220-901 objectives. Read through each scenario and answer the following items on paper. Afterward, watch the video solution and perform the simulation. Scenario 1: Design a CAD Workstation Computer You have been tasked with building a computer that will be used for computeraided design. It needs to be powerful enough to run CAD software programs. Remember! That means a high-end multicore CPU, lots of fast RAM, and a professional video card. Think about the type of software that it will be running and answer the following questions, providing as many specifications as possible. Then watch the corresponding video and complete the simulation. 1. Which type of CPU will you select? Research the manufacturer (Intel or AMD) on the Internet and specify the exact model of CPU you want to use. 2. Which type of RAM will you use, and how much? 3. Which type of video card will you install?

741 4. Think about the rest of the devices and connections to the motherboard that are required. Which type of motherboard and power/data connections will you use? Watch the corresponding video: Video-01. Complete the corresponding simulation: Simulation-01. Scenario 2: Select the Best Components for Three Computers You are a technician working on a PC bench. Your job today is to build three computers: a Gaming PC, an HTPC, and a typical thick client. Write down the types of components you think should go into each type of computer. Then watch the corresponding video and complete the simulation. 1. Gaming PC 2. HTPC 3. Thick Client Watch the corresponding video: Video-02. Complete the corresponding simulation: Simulation-02.

742 Scenario 3: Identify Video Ports Your organization needs you to purchase several types of video cards to be used with various computers, monitors, and external video equipment. Do the following for each of the ports listed in the table below: 1. Identify the port visually by researching each port on the Internet. 2. Write out the complete name of the port and any other identifying characteristics that you think are important. 3. Research actual video cards from manufacturers that have the ports. 4. Identify monitors, projectors, or other equipment online that might use each port. Video Port Full Name Usage HDMI DVI DisplayPort Thunderbolt S-Video VGA Watch the corresponding video: Video-03. Complete the corresponding simulation: Simulation-03. Scenario 4: Configure Wi-Fi on a SOHO Router Now you ve been tasked with configuring Wi-Fi settings on a typical SOHO router. The default settings on these devices leave a lot to be desired. You are in charge of making the device more secure. Answer the following questions and then watch the corresponding video. 1. What should you do first on a SOHO router? 2. What is the SSID?

743 3. What is the best encryption to use? 4. What are the different channel ranges for the 2.4 GHz and the 5 GHz frequencies? 5. What is MAC filtering? 6. Why would you disable the SSID? Watch the corresponding video: Video-04. Scenario 5: Identify Various Wireless Ranges Your boss wants to implement all kinds of different wireless technologies, but she isn t sure about the maximum ranges for each of them. Explain to your boss what the different technologies are used for and what their respective ranges are (providing the distance in feet and meters). 1. What is Bluetooth used for? 2. What are the ranges for Bluetooth Class 1, 2, and 3 devices? 3. What is NFC used for? 4. What is the range for NFC? 5. What is Infrared used for? 6. What is the range for Infrared?

744 7. What is WLAN (Wi-Fi) used for? 8. What are the ranges for 802.11a, b, g, n, and ac? Complete the corresponding simulation: Simulation-05. Scenario 6: Identify IP Addresses You will be interviewing for a junior network administrator position at your organization. To get the job, you will need to know TCP/IP very well, especially the different types of IP addresses that exist. Answer the following questions, and then complete the corresponding video and simulation. 1. What is the difference between a private and a public IP address? 2. What is an example of a public IP address? 3. What are the private IP ranges for Classes A, B, and C? 4. What is the definition of a loopback address? 5. What are the loopback addresses for IPv4 and IPv6?

745 6. What is an example of an APIPA/link-local address? 7. What is CIDR? 8. Define the parts of the CIDR address below: 10.10.251.189/24 Watch the corresponding video: Video-06. Complete the corresponding simulation: Simulation-06. 220-902 Scenarios Let s move onto the 220-902 scenarios. Here are some more hands-on scenarios based on the 220-902 objectives. Read through each scenario and answer the following questions on paper. Afterward, watch the video solution and perform the simulation. Scenario 7: Troubleshoot an IP Issue with Ipconfig You are troubleshooting a computer that cannot connect to the network. Use the ipconfig command in the Windows Command Prompt to help identify and solve the problem. Also use the command to test your solution. Answer the following questions and then complete the video and simulation. 1. What does the ipconfig command do? 2. Which option can be used with ipconfig to find out advanced information, such as the DNS server and whether DHCP is enabled?

746 3. Which option can be used to discharge an IP address that was obtained automatically from a DHCP server? 4. Which option can be used to apply an IP address automatically from a DHCP server? 5. Which commands should be used to verify and test the connection? Watch the corresponding video: Video-07. Complete the corresponding simulation: Simulation-07. Scenario 8: Sharing and Mapping in the Command Prompt Your next task: Share a folder on one computer and map to it from another. But do it in the Command Prompt. Why? As you increase in speed in the Command Prompt (or any command line, for that matter) you will find that you can accomplish what you need to do faster than in the GUI. Answer the following questions and then complete the video and simulation. 1. Which command enables you to share data on a computer? 2. Write the syntax for sharing a folder as data1 on a computer named workstationa. 3. Which command enables you to map to a share on a computer? 4. Write the syntax for mapping to the folder mentioned in question #2 using drive letter F:. Watch the corresponding video: Video-08. Complete the corresponding simulation: Simulation-08.

747 Scenario 9: Troubleshooting a System with Msconfig One of the applications loaded on a Windows 7 computer is causing the system to behave erratically, sometimes locking up. Your task is to disable the application and its underlying service using the Msconfig command. Answer the following questions, and then watch the corresponding video. 1. What is the proper name for the msconfig application? 2. How do you open the msconfig application? 3. Which tab is used to disable the application? (Note that this is done in Task Manager in Windows 8/8.1.) 4. Which tab is used to disable the application s underlying service? (This is an easy one.) 5. What do you need to do after the configuration is complete? Watch the corresponding video: Video-09. Scenario 10: Fixing a Computer That Won t Boot One of your customer s computers can t boot into Windows. You need to fix the problem using the Windows Recovery Environment (Windows RE) and the Boot Recovery command. Answer the following items, and then complete the corresponding video and simulation. 1. How can you access the Windows Recovery Environment?

748 2. How do you get to the Command Prompt in Windows RE? 3. Write the syntax you would type to rewrite the boot sector of the hard drive. 4. Write the syntax you would type to rewrite the master boot record of the hard drive. 5. Bonus: Write the syntax you would type to rebuild the Boot Configuration Data store.
